Nature is a wonderful thing, but the word has always been a stone in my shoe. The pronunciation that is. It looks like it has to rhyme with mature, but it doesn't! Here is a non-rhyme: 

Me and the nature
Together we go
Though we are mature
We return to zero.

And when get home
We dance in the wind
and if the rains come
We will never mind.

We harvest and plough
And when we are through
Together we sow
With sweat on my brow.
